you know they have been planning this for years right? i knew about it because in canada they were proposing to make ours even more graphic (because graphic warnings don't work), but then the tobacco companies successfully lobbied the government to stop it. one or two of the labels include barb tarbox, who was an anti smoking activist from edmonton who allowed people to photograph her in the hospital while she died of cancer.

if dying of cancer bothers you, don't smoke.
